MORE INFORMATION ================ Bookshelf audio clips in Windows 3.x or Windows for Workgroups 3.1x will not automatically rewind when they are finished playing. Audio clips do not include videos (AVI's) or animations. NOTE: Audio clips, videos and animations rewind correctly in Windows 95. WORKAROUND ========== To rewind the audio clip, choose the Stop or Play button when the clip finishes. STATUS ====== Microsoft has confirmed this to be a problem with programs listed at the top of this article.
